A guidebook to the Lea Valley Walk London, a 50-mile long-distance path from Luton to the Thames, following the River Lea from its source near Leagrave to East India Dock. The walk offers traffic-free walking passing through Lee Valley Regional Park, Hartfield, Waltham Abbey, and the Olympic Park.

The walk offers level, waymarked walking for all abilities and takes around 3–6 days. The route is presented in nine stages between 2 and 13km (1-8 miles) in length with an alternative finish at Limehouse and optional tour of the Olympic Park.

  • 1:50,000 OS maps included for each stage
  • Railway stations make each stage accessible
  • Detailed information on public transport, refreshments, and accommodation for each route stage
  • Facilities table to help you plan your itinerary
  • GPX files available to download
